Van Milligen, City Manager SUBJECT: Solicitor's License DATE: June 22, 2016 The City Attorney's Office, together with the City Clerk's Office and Police Department, recently reviewed the criteria for denial, suspension, or revocation of a solicitor's license. Following review it was determined more clarity was necessary related to denial, suspension, or revocation. Assistant City Attorney Crenna Brumwell is recommending adoption of an ordinance that modifies the provision for denial, suspension, or revocation by giving the City more guidance when handling a license. I concur with the recommendation and respectfully request Mayor and City Council approval. Micliael C. Brumwell, Esq. 300 Main Street Suite 330 Dubuque IA 52001. 563 589-4381 ORDINANCE NO. 33-16 AMENDING CITY OF DUBUQUE CODE OF ORDINANCES TITLE 4 BUSINESS AND LICENSE REGULATIONS, CHAPTER 5 SOLICITOR'S LICENSE, SECTION 4-5-10 DENIAL, SUSPENSION, OR REVOCATION OF LICENSE BY MODIFYING THE REASONS FOR DENIAL, SUSPENSION, OR REVOCATION OF A LICENSE N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F DUBUQUE, IOWA: Section 1. Section 4-5-10 of the City of Dubuque Code of Ordinances is amended to read as follows: 4-5-10: DENIAL, SUSPENSION, OR REVOCATION OF LICENSE: A. The city manager may, upon good cause, deny issuance or renewal of a license or suspend or revoke any license issued under this article for a period not to exceed one year for any of the following: 1. Violation of any federal, state, or local law, including, but not limited to, a violation of this chapter or any other chapter of this code; 2. Misrepresentation of any material fact in the application for a license; 3. Failure to cooperate with law enforcement; or 4. The licensee, owner, manager, partner, corporate officer, or director has been convicted of a crime involving robbery, burglary, theft, forgery, fraud, or deceptive practices, the possession, manufacture, or delivery of a controlled substance, possession with intent to manufacture or deliver a controlled substance, possession of drug paraphernalia, or nonpayment of excise taxes for a controlled substance, nonpayment of other taxes, or demonstrated insolvency. 5. Misrepresentation of the source, condition, quality, weight, or measure of the product sold by such solicitor; or 6. If any judgment recovered against such solicitor with reference to the operation of the business within the city remains unpaid for a period of six (6) months, provided such judgment be not stayed under a supersedeas bond upon appeal from such judgment. B. The city clerk must give written notice of the revocation,, suspension, or denial of renewal of any license issued under the provisions of this chapter to the license holder and the surety or sureties furnishing the bond provided for herein. C. In the event of such revocation, suspension, or denial or nonrenewal, no other solicitor's license may be issued to such person for a period of two (2) years thereafter. Section 2.
